journalctl -u micro – Telegram
journalctl -u micro
93 subscribers
2.17K photos
210 videos
287 files
1.44K links
Esperienze e consigli di uno sviluppatore tech−unenthusiast

creation — 2021-04-29
owner — @Microeinstein

networks
@sigma_hub Σ
@ageiroumena
Download Telegram
Vi è mai capitato di svolgere un esame online su una piattaforma tipo Moodle, che bloccando il copia-incolla vi costringe a scrivere del codice a mano - magari strutturato - direttamente sul campo di testo grezzo a disposizione?

Not anymore!
Perché allora non inviare i singoli keystroke tramite xdotool?
Utilizzo:
1. $ activewnd [secondi =2]
2. posizionarsi sulla finestra in cui scrivere entro tot tempo
3. $ retype id_finestra file_da_scrivere

Nota: per evitare spiacevoli inconvenienti quali il cambio di focus su un altra parte della pagina alla pressione di TAB, il carattere viene convertito in due spazi.

Fate delle prove prima di arrivare all'esame.


#!/bin/bash

activewnd() {
sleep "${1:-2}"
xdotool getactivewindow | tee /dev/stderr
}

retype() {
local opts=(
--clearmodifiers
--window "${1:?Missing window id.}"
)

while IFS= read -r line; do
# echo "$line"
xdotool type "${opts[@]}" --delay 0 "$line"
xdotool key "${opts[@]}" Return
done < <(sed 's/\t/ /g' "${2:?Missing filename.}")
}
Avevo bisogno di usare AwwApp per avere una whiteboard condivisa realtime via browser, su cui fare un esercizio con una persona usando le nostre tavolette grafiche. Purtroppo è stato comprato ed ora è necessario registrarsi... 😒

Ho trovato WBO, un'alternativa FOSS con board anonime (richiesto solo il link) e che permette di avere una propria istanza. Questa è l'istanza ufficiale https://wbo.ophir.dev/

Non è il massimo dell'usabilità ma ho trovato questi keybindings:
Pencil
Eraser
Grid
H - pan, select
Zoom
Download
1..9 - colori
Slides di Basi di Dati UNIVR 2021.

> moltissime librerie

Queste slides sono vecchie di un secolo e continuano a riciclarle.
Java >= 7.
❗️Le note di KDE supportano involontariamente anche le immagini, siccome Qt supporta HTML
½ + ¼ + (¼)
Devo dire che è soddisfacente creare degli usernoscripts al volo con greasemonkey, e migliorare la propria esperienza di navigazione in <10min
Avrei voluto trovare prima questo sito, ma forse non è troppo tardi
https://www.cs.usfca.edu/~galles/visualization/Algorithms.html
Come ricordarsi la teoria di Basi di Dati
Picco:
📈 ricarica
📉 circa 2h di schermo accesso costante + luminosità medio-alta + videocall
Io: aggiorno Arch

Il sistema audio:
Non ho la minima idea di cosa abbia causato il problema, ma riavviando il servizio di enhancement / riavviando tutto, si sistema 🤨
Bene non mi parte neanche l'app delle gestures
journalctl -u micro
Bene non mi parte neanche l'app delle gestures
Ok è un pacchetto AUR, ho reinstallato-ricompilato la stessa versione dato che non ci sono aggiornamenti e ha funzionato
Più di un anno fa mi sono scritto questo noscript in Bash, per allenarmi sulle risposte vero/falso che avrei trovato all'esame di Sistemi Operativi.

(mi sono scritto anche il file a parte con le domande, e devo dire che nel farlo ho trovato parecchie incoerenze nelle dispense trovate in giro...)

Il punto è che oggi scopro che qualcuno si è interessato ed ha fatto un altro file di domande per l'esame di Algoritmi 😎
Sto esplorando una nuova piattaforma alternativa a Discord chiamata Guilded.
Per ora osservo le seguenti cose salienti:

- 80% della GUI e delle funzioni sono uguali a quelle di Discord
- streaming a 60fps sorgente free
- emoji custom free

- pagina di profilo tipo Steam con
- foto
- banner
- status
- collegamenti giochi (anche senza account)
- collegamenti social
- feed personale
- media personali
- messaggi diretti
- amici

- i server possono avere dei sottogruppi
- diversi tipi di canali quali:
- categorie
- solo testo
- voce + testo: canale lobby principale + sotto stanze tipo TeamSpeak
- streaming + voce + testo con utenti multipli
- forum
- calendario per pianificare eventi
- schedule per segnare la propria disponibilità in certi range di orario
- liste todo (tra l'altro con la funzione di riduci/espandi sottonodi che cercavo)
- annunci
- documenti
- media tipo l'home di Imgur
- possibilità di inserire polls e forms ovunque
- ogni canale che supporta testo (eccetto commenti) permette di avere threads e risposte a singoli messaggi tipo Reddit
- i link di invito possono avere form di partecipazione tipo quelli dei gruppi facebook
- sezioni di amministrazione quali Overview, Membri, Log

Edit:
- possibilità di aprire in una finestra separata singoli canali (come il pop-out nei canali vocali di Discord, ma per qualsiasi canale)